Navigating Australian Regulations and Legal Considerations
Before hitting the road or settling down, it’s crucial to understand local laws:
State-Specific Regulations
- New South Wales (NSW): Tiny homes on wheels may be classified as caravans; registration and road compliance are required.
- Victoria: Regulations vary by municipality; check local council guidelines.
- Queensland: More flexible laws, but zoning laws still apply.
- Western Australia & South Australia: Require adherence to caravan and road safety standards.
Tips for Compliance
- Ensure your portable tiny house Australia is road-legal with proper registration and insurance.
-
You can’t live permanently in a tiny house on a vacant block of land that does not have a dwelling or planning permission for a dwelling.
-
You can’t park your tiny house too close to a neighbour’s fence.
-
You can’t park your tiny house on an easement
